Каким образом функционируют системы журналирования

5 Views

Каким образом функционируют системы журналирования

Платформы журналирования — это механизмы, которые регистрируют операции, возникающие внутри приложений, хостов, хранилищ данных, сетевых сервисов и других частей IT-экосистемы. Каждое действие платформы может оказаться сохранено в качестве отдельной сообщения: активация операции, обработка запроса, неполадка программы, попытка доступа, подключение к системе данных, корректировка конфигурации или сбой стороннего ева казино сервиса.

Запись логов позволяет не только хранить служебные данные, а воссоздавать полную схему действий технического решения. В источниках типа ева казино такие системы часто оцениваются как база диагностики, контроля устойчивости и анализа ошибок, потому что без применения журналов техническая группа видит только конечную ошибку, но не видит последовательность, который к ней подвел.

Что собой представляет представляет лог-запись

Лог-запись — это запись о событии, которое случилось в сервисе. Как правило она включает дату события, компонент, уровень значимости, сообщение и вспомогательные сведения. Например, программа способно зафиксировать, что операция успешно завершен, файл не обнаружен, подключение с системой данных разорвано или пользовательская eva casino связь прервалась по истечению ожидания.

Такая строка способна выглядеть просто, но данное влияние крайне существенно. Если приложение стал функционировать замедленно или нестабильно, именно журналы помогают определить, что случалось до неполадки. Эти записи показывают цепочку действий, помогают найти повторяющиеся сбои и передают инженерным командам данные вместо гипотез.

Записи особенно полезны в сложных платформах, где отдельный запрос выполняется через ряд компонентов. Проблема способна возникнуть не в центральном сервисе, а в хранилище информации, потоке сообщений, компоненте доступа, внешнем API или канальном подключении. При отсутствии записей анализ причины оказывается значительно дольше казино ева.

Почему нужны системы логирования

Основная цель платформы журналирования — накапливать, удерживать и организовывать записи о работе IT-экосистемы. Если любой компонент формирует журналы раздельно и журналы хранятся на разных узлах, разбор оказывается сложным. При инциденте приходится самостоятельно переходить в несколько разделы, искать нужные файлы и сравнивать события по времени.

Единая среда журналирования закрывает эту сложность. Платформа получает сообщения из многих компонентов в общем разделе, индексирует записи, позволяет проводить выборку, строить фильтры, обнаруживать ошибки и сразу ева казино выявлять релевантные события. В результате такой схеме проверка отнимает меньше усилий, а работа с сбоями оказывается более контролируемой.

Запись логов также позволяет оценивать качество функционирования системы. По журналам легко заметить, какие неполадки повторяются чаще прочих, какие процессы занимают слишком много периода, какие внешние сервисы действуют нестабильно и какие модули инфраструктуры требуют улучшения.

Какие действия записываются в журналах

Механизм может записывать разные виды действий. На стороне программы это входящие вызовы, реакции сервиса, ошибки выполнения, операции системных компонентов, запуск фоновых процессов, проведение информации и взаимодействие eva casino с другими платформами.

На уровне инфраструктуры в журналы попадают сообщения системной системы, сетевые сессии, рестарты сервисов, неполадки хранилищ, корректировки уровней доступа, состояние служб и уведомления от служебных модулей.

Особую группу составляют записи безопасности. К этим записям принадлежат корректные и проваленные действия входа, обновление секрета, изменение доступов, аномальные действия, запросы к закрытым ресурсам, необычная поведенческая картина пользовательских профилей и прочие действия, которые могут намекать казино ева на риск.

Из чего складывается строка логирования

Грамотная фиксация логирования призвана быть ясной и информативной. В ней непременно фиксируется временная отметка. Она демонстрирует, когда именно произошло операция. Для многоузловых инфраструктур это особенно существенно, потому что один процесс будет выполняться через множество узлов и служб.

Следующий значимый параметр — источник события. Им способен быть идентификатор программы, сервиса, контейнерного узла, сервера, модуля или операции. Компонент дает возможность выяснить, откуда поступила строка и какая область платформы запрашивает проверки.

Третий компонент — степень важности. Чаще всего задаются уровни debug, info, warning, error и critical. Эти уровни помогают отфильтровать рабочие рабочие записи от записей, которые нуждаются в диагностики или немедленной ева казино реакции.

  • Отладка — развернутая системная данные для программирования и расширенной проверки;
  • Info — обычные сообщения, показывающие корректную активность системы;
  • Warning-уровень — предупреждения о вероятных сбоях;
  • Error — ошибки, которые ломают проведение частной операции;
  • Critical — серьезные неполадки, отражающиеся на стабильность или безопасность платформы.

Дополнительно в записях могут фиксироваться ID запросов, номера ошибок, IP-источники, имена вызовов, статусы процессов, период обработки, данные контекста и иные данные. Чем точнее записан фон, тем удобнее обнаружить причину ошибки.

Каким образом получаются логи

Получение записей стартует внутри сервиса или служебного модуля. Программа сохраняет действие в документ, системный eva casino вывод вывода, локальное хранилище или отдельный агент. После этого лог может сохраняться на хосте или передаваться в центральную систему.

В современных средах часто задействуется сборщик получения журналов. Такой агент устанавливается на узел или работает рядом с сервисом, получает новые сообщения и передает логи в платформу сохранения. Этот подход удобен, потому что программы не вынуждены отдельно понимать, куда точно направлять данные.

В изолированных инфраструктурах записи обычно забираются из каналов stdout и stderr. Контейнерный процесс передает сообщения во внешний вывод, а платформа или агент забирает их и направляет казино ева в хранилище. Это облегчает работу с изменяемой средой, где контейнеры могут быстро создаваться, исчезать и переноситься между узлами.

Единое накопление журналов

Если логи собираются из нескольких источников, данные необходимо хранить в едином хранилище. Централизованное среда хранения помогает быстро проводить выборку, фильтровать записи, собирать записи, формировать сводки и оценивать состояние полной инфраструктуры, а не конкретного хоста.

Перед сохранением сообщения часто проходят нормализацию. Система будет определять параметры, нормализовать вид метки, добавлять обозначения среды, устанавливать источник, убирать избыточные ева казино сведения и переводить логи к общей схеме. Это особенно значимо, если разные программы формируют записи в различном виде.

Платформа хранения журналов призвано принимать значительный массив записей. Нагруженные платформы будут генерировать тысячи и огромные массивы строк в день. Поэтому системы логирования задействуют систематизацию, уплотнение, условия сохранения и процессы очистки старых данных.

Нахождение и отбор журналов

Ключевая из важнейших задач инструмента ведения логов — мгновенный отбор. При разборе сбоя необходимо выбрать события за конкретный интервал наблюдения, по определенному компоненту, коду ошибки, идентификатору обращения или категории важности.

Отбор помогает убрать ненужный массив. Например, возможно вывести только неполадки определенного приложения за предыдущие тридцать eva casino мин. или найти все события, связанные с конкретным запросом. Это значительно ускоряет диагностику, потому что сотрудник имеет дело не со общим массивом логов, а с нужной выборкой данных.

Поиск по записям особенно важен при периодических ошибках. Если ситуация появляется не постоянно, а только при конкретных параметрах, логи дают возможность выявить повторяемость: отдельный тип запроса, определенное окно, проблемный сервер, подключенный компонент или нестандартный комплект значений.

Логи и диагностика сбоев

При сбое журналы дают возможность ответить на множество значимых аспектов. В какое время появилась ошибка, какой модуль изначально уведомил об сбое, какие действия проводились перед сбоем, какие компоненты участвовали в операции и повторялась ли подобная ситуация казино ева ранее.

Например, программа будет выдать ошибку обработки запроса. В журналах видно, что перед ошибкой компонент направил запрос к хранилищу информации, зафиксировал тайм-аут, запустил снова действие и завершил процесс с сбоем. Подобная цепочка сразу сужает область анализа и показывает, что ошибка способна быть связана не с видимой частью, а с базой записей или сетевым каналом.

При отсутствии логов нужно было бы бы анализировать любой компонент отдельно. С логами анализ делается структурированным. Первым шагом проверяется период события, затем происхождение, затем похожие логи и только после такой проверки выстраивается инженерная гипотеза ева казино.

Запись логов и наблюдение

Логирование тесно связано с мониторингом, но данные процессы не одно и то же. Контроль отображает работу платформы через метрики: загрузку на вычислительный модуль, время реакции, объем сбоев, работоспособность сервиса, размер оперативной памяти и другие количественные показатели.

Журналы раскрывают подробности. Если контроль отображает увеличение неполадок, запись логов дает возможность выяснить, какие точно сбои появились, в каком сервисе, при каких условиях и с какими значениями. Поэтому такие инструменты чаще всего применяются параллельно.

Показатели помогают обнаружить проблему, а записи дают возможность объяснить данную основу. Подобное использование вместе обеспечивает проверку eva casino оперативнее и детальнее, особенно в системах с большим числом модулей и интеграций.

Журналирование и защита

Инструменты журналирования занимают важную роль в цифровой безопасности. Они регистрируют действия пользователей, управляющих, программ и подключенных систем. Это дает возможность обнаруживать подозрительную активность и организовывать казино ева проверку.

К важным записям безопасности входят ошибочные попытки доступа, частые обращения, смена доступов входа, переход к защищенным сведениям, активация аномальных служб и нестандартные подключения. Если такие события оцениваются регулярно, риск пропустить опасность становится слабее.

При этом логи обязаны размещаться контролируемо. В логах не следует записывать секреты, полные номера форм, платежные данные, секреты авторизации и другие чувствительные параметры. Если эта деталь попадает в запись, это будет сформировать лишний угрозу.

Упорядоченные и неформализованные записи

Обычный журнал выглядит как простая строковая сообщение. Подобная запись способен казаться понятен для анализа инженером, но сложнее анализируется автоматически. Так, если строка создано обычным текстом, платформе сложнее выделить из него номер сбоя, метку операции или название сервиса.

Упорядоченный формат записи сохраняет сведения в ясном виде, например JSON. В этой строке каждое значение находится в отдельном поле: дата, категория, компонент, описание, идентификатор ошибки, метка запроса и служебные параметры.

Упорядоченный принцип практичнее для выборки, фильтрации и анализа. Формат дает возможность сразу получать важные поля, создавать отчеты и связывать сообщения между друг другом. Поэтому в актуальных системах упорядоченные логи используются все шире.